Output db920d08a4f71cfc7b35489e869f4ff3abaea67e2955102477a069aa7f1c130a:1

value
17601060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d79dc351c7b5821d3f3609630032257527479b3 OP_EQUAL
address
3G3fzexWXEPK179mpy3q6yw64WyZAGE3xQ
transaction
db920d08a4f71cfc7b35489e869f4ff3abaea67e2955102477a069aa7f1c130a
confirmations
269877
spent
true